QUOTE(lowyatter @ May 29 2015, 09:44 AM)
I did it without sleeping, and it was terrible.

If you don't rest at the mountain huts, you'll be cold and walking fast to stay warm. By doing so, you give your body less time to acclimatise to the high altitude. Do remember that Fuji is nearly 3800 m, almost as high as Kinabalu.

Altitude sickness is a real danger, so spend the extra money to rest in a mountain hut, and MAKE SURE YOU BRING DIAMOX.

And dont even consider booking 1 person room for 2 people.
